Kansas announced a 25-man recruiting class Wednesday that includes 18 players from junior colleges around the country.

Coach Charlie Weis says he'll take them because they are ready to play immediately for a program that finished 1-11 last season and 0-9 in the Big 12. The Jayhawks need talent, speed and playmakers at nearly every position.

The Jayhawks return 35 letter winners, but only 12 starters. The JUCO players should help, including defensive lineman Marquel Combs. Chris Martin, a transfer from City College of San Francisco and fellow four-star recruit, will join Combs on the defensive line.

Weis also nabbed a pair of three-star quarterbacks from Kansas City high schools: Jordan Darling of Shawnee Mission East and Montel Cozart of Bishop Miege.
